10 popping boba menu ideas
- Popping boba milk tea — the best-selling classic
- Fruit tea with matched popping boba, e.g. lemon tea + water chestnut
- Italian soda with colourful popping boba
- Blended or Greek yogurt topped with Moji Yogurt popping boba
- Fruit smoothies with a popping boba topping
- Fresh milk or pink milk with popping boba
- Shaved ice and bingsu sprinkled with popping boba
- Thai tea or green tea with popping boba
- Alcohol-free mocktails garnished with popping boba
- Desserts — pudding, waffles — drizzled with popping boba
Serving tips that sell
Serve in clear cups to show off the colour, give menu items photogenic names, and match popping boba flavours to the drink — Moji Yogurt with milk drinks, Water Chestnut with fruit teas.
Price it as a topping to grow margin
Popping boba costs just 4–7 THB per cup but can carry a 10–20 THB topping upcharge. Offering several flavours keeps customers coming back to try more.
